Hey, I just changed my router sub mask accidentally to /0 instead of /24
and know I can't access to the router gui, is there a way I can fix that ?

Serial access, let it boot up, and when the shell login comes up, enter user/pass (user is always 'root' FYI) and:

Code:
nvram show | grep lan_netmask
nvram set lan_netmask 255.255.255.0
nvram commit
reboot
